Abstract
For the rigid subclass of variable elliptic structures -- characterized equivalently by the inviscid Burgers law or the self-dilatation -- we show that the auxiliary Beltrami equation in the classical Vekua pipeline is unnecessary. The canonical coordinate , computed by arithmetic from the spectral parameter , reduces every rigid variable-algebra Vekua equation to a standard Vekua equation in on any open set where the characteristic Jacobian does not vanish, with global reduction on domains where is injective. No PDE is solved at any stage.
